Despite being an adaptation of a classic fairytale, it's a disturbing and sometimes eerie dive into nightmare land when it’s not a pleasant acid trip.

  • The entirety of Tulip's and Margaret's wedding. The high-pitched singing voice, the faceless paper cutouts making up the audience, the witch's horrible evil smile...jeez.
  • Really any scene with Madam Hecuba is freaky as hell. Her Lean and Mean figure is creepy when seen from a distance.
  • There is a good chunk of the film where after Jack climbs the beanstalk, the film turns into a legit creepy haunted house movie, straight down to eerie whispers and singing in the hallway.
  • The first scene of Jack with Margaret looks extremely oppressive because of her static posture and lifeless face combined with the psychedelic sound of the synthesizer.
  • At one point, a bunch of voices emanate from a hallway, singing to Jack that he should run. Hecuba shuts all the doors in the hall, cutting the voices off.
